What is the Competitive Landscape of Celanese Corporation?
Celanese Corporation, a global technology and specialty materials company, navigates a dynamic chemical industry landscape. The company's first quarter 2025 earnings report highlighted a focus on cost management and growth amidst sluggish demand in sectors like automotive and construction.
Founded in 1918, Celanese has evolved significantly from its cellulose acetate origins. With approximately 11,800 employees and net sales of $10.3 billion in 2024, the Irving, Texas-based company is a Fortune 500 entity.
Celanese competes by leveraging its expertise in differentiated chemistry solutions and specialty materials. The company's strategic approach involves disciplined cost management and targeted growth initiatives. Where Does Celanese’ Stand in the Current Market?
Celanese Corporation is a significant player in the specialty materials and chemicals industry, with a strong market position built on its Acetyl Chain and Engineered Materials segments. The company is a global leader in high-performance engineering polymers and a major producer of acetyl products, essential for numerous industries.
As of 2024, Celanese is the world's leading producer of acetic acid, accounting for approximately 20% of global production. It also holds the position of the world's largest producer of vinyl acetate monomer (VAM).
The Engineered Materials segment is a key contributor, with sales of $1.29 billion in Q1 2025. This segment experienced a 5% growth in worldwide automotive volumes in Q1 2025, despite a broader market decline.
In the first quarter of 2025, Celanese reported net sales of $2.4 billion, a 1% increase from the prior quarter. For the full year 2024, net sales were $10.3 billion, a 6% decrease from 2023.
The acquisition of most of DuPont's Mobility & Materials unit in late 2022 significantly boosted Celanese's market share in engineering resins. This move expanded its portfolio with brands like Zytel and Rynite nylon.
Celanese's market position is further solidified by its extensive global operational network, comprising 25 production plants and six research centers across 11 countries. This broad reach enables the company to effectively serve a diverse array of end-markets, including automotive, electronics, medical, consumer goods, construction, paints, coatings, industrial performance, and textiles. The company's financial objectives for 2025 include delivering $700 million to $800 million in free cash flow, an increase from $531 million in 2024, reflecting a strong emphasis on financial health and deleveraging through working capital improvements and CAPEX reductions.
Celanese's competitive advantages stem from its integrated value chains and global scale. The company's strategic focus on high-growth segments and its ability to adapt to market dynamics are central to its sustained market position.

Who Are the Main Competitors Challenging Celanese?
The company operates in a dynamic global market for chemicals and specialty materials, facing competition from both direct and indirect rivals across its core business areas. Understanding this competitive landscape is crucial for assessing its market position.
In the Acetyl Chain segment, key intermediates like acetic acid and vinyl acetate monomer are produced. Here, significant competitors include Eastman Chemical Company, LyondellBasell Industries, and Sinopec. These entities challenge the company through advancements in technology, a broad range of products, and competitive pricing strategies, with Sinopec being a particularly strong competitor in the Asian market.
The Engineered Materials segment, which focuses on high-performance polymers for various applications, presents a more fragmented and intense competitive environment. Major global players in this space are BASF SE, DuPont de Nemours, Inc., Covestro AG, and SABIC. What Gives Celanese a Competitive Edge Over Its Rivals?
Celanese has built a strong competitive position through integrated production, proprietary technology, and a global footprint. Its focus on cost leadership in acetyls, coupled with innovation in specialty materials, drives its market standing. The company's strategic investments in R&D and sustainability initiatives, such as carbon capture, further enhance its differentiation in the chemical industry.
Celanese operates three of the world's largest acetic acid plants, enabling significant economies of scale. This integrated approach is a cornerstone of its cost leadership, particularly within the Acetyl Chain segment, ensuring reliable and cost-effective production.
The company differentiates itself through proprietary technologies and a commitment to developing high-value specialty products. Celanese saw a 2% growth in R&D investment in 2023, underscoring its focus on innovation, especially in eco-friendly materials.
Celanese is at the forefront of sustainability with its carbon capture and utilization (CCU) project in Texas, operational since early 2024. This allows for the offering of low-carbon ECO-CC products, meeting increasing market demand for sustainable solutions.
With manufacturing and sales operations spanning North America, Europe, and Asia, Celanese benefits from localized production and a resilient supply chain. This global network helps mitigate geopolitical risks and tariff impacts, with 92% of U.S. sales produced domestically.

What Industry Trends Are Reshaping Celanese’s Competitive Landscape?
The chemical industry is undergoing a significant transformation, with global chemical production anticipated to grow by 3.4% in 2024 and 3.5% in 2025. This growth, however, is expected to be uneven across different product categories and applications. A persistent challenge for companies like Celanese is the increasing cost of feedstocks and energy, with European natural gas prices notably higher than those in the United States. Geopolitical shifts and protectionist trade policies are also influencing global dynamics, pushing for more localized or regionalized production to bolster supply chain resilience. This evolving landscape directly impacts the Celanese competitive landscape, requiring strategic adjustments to maintain its market position.
Customer demands are increasingly centered on sustainability, product traceability, and adherence to Environmental, Social, and Governance (ESG) principles. This shift compels chemical manufacturers to re-evaluate their product offerings and production methods. Companies that invest in eco-friendly alternatives, optimize waste reduction, and embrace circular economy models are poised to capitalize on these evolving preferences. Technological advancements, particularly in artificial intelligence (AI), are becoming critical for accelerating research and development cycles, enhancing operational efficiencies, and improving customer engagement, all of which are vital components of Celanese industry analysis.

While facing headwinds in sectors like automotive and construction, which contributed to a 6% net sales decline in 2024, opportunities exist in high-growth markets such as semiconductors and clean energy. Celanese is strategically targeting these areas to drive future growth and strengthen its competitive position.
Celanese is actively addressing industry challenges by implementing cost-reduction programs, aiming for approximately $120 million in savings for 2025, and aligning production with current demand levels. The company's strategic focus on deleveraging its balance sheet and generating robust free cash flow are key elements of its resilience. Furthermore, investments in high-margin specialty materials and innovative products, such as NEOLAST™ fiber, underscore its commitment to long-term growth and competitive differentiation.
